WebOct 25, 2024 · Surgery, like childbirth, can result in muscle and nerve damage that then interferes with the normal process of defecation. Surgery also presents the risk of scarring of the rectal walls, causing them to lose elasticity. The resulting inability of the rectum to stretch can result in difficulty containing stool and therefore incontinence occurs. WebFeb 5, 2024 · If you have difficulty forcing yourself to poop in a public bathroom, you may be experiencing a little-studied psychiatric disorder, known as shy bowel (parcopresis). WebNeurogenic bowel is the loss of normal bowel function due to a nerve problem. It causes constipation and bowel accidents. Nerve damage may be due to an injury or a health condition such as multiple sclerosis. Symptoms include trouble having a bowel movement, belly pain, leaking stool, and frequent bowel movement accidents.
